Quoting BrittanieY:“ Sperm will only soften the cervix if it's ready to soften...so as long as your doctor is fine with you having sex, you should be fine. Sex will cause some BH though, but nothing to worry about  !”

Actually, I went into pre-term labor at 30 weeks because of having sex. I was having contractions every 2-3 min that lasted about 6 hrs and started to dialate my cervix. Needless to say, after that incident my dr put me on pelvic rest (NO sex) until 37 weeks.
However, when we started having sex again at full term, it did nothing. I ended up going 8 days overdue.

So with all that being said, I wouldn't worry too much. Just be aware of your body.. and if you do start to have signs of preterm labor, don't be afraid to call or go to the hospital. If you don't wait too long, they will be able to stop it.
